In the 19th century, sugar cane became a major crop in the Hawaiian Islands. Rats, which came 
ashore from ships, began nesting in the cane and causing considerable damage. Because the 
mongoose, a small mammal from India, was known to be an excellent rat hunter, they were imported 
and a law was made against hunting them. After only a few years, the rat population was significantly 
reduced. However, at the same time the mongoose population increased, and went looking for new 
sources of food: young pigs and goats, for example. They also began to destroy the native animals

that ate the insects causing damage to sugar cane. 
Soon the mongoose became a bigger problem 
than the rats had ever been, and to this day they are a major pest in the Hawaiian Islands.
